Transaction d32ec84a6f37e991d66d2998eaa95c9665a2ce20fc8a9bbc4d86e7143d387a46
1 Input
1 Output
-
d32ec84a6f37e991d66d2998eaa95c9665a2ce20fc8a9bbc4d86e7143d387a46:0
- value
- 267779585
- script pubkey
- OP_0 OP_PUSHBYTES_20 82ef0be4a04a5317f505b094b772cd1ab29b64a0
- address
- bc1qsthshe9qfff30ag9kz2twukdr2efke9qt598zf